Behavior Quote by Virginia Axline
“Perhaps it is easier to understand that even though we do not have the wisdom to enumerate the reasons for the behavior of another person, we can grant that each individual does have their private world of meaning, conceived out of the integrity and dignity of their personality.”
About This Quote
Source Book: Children’s Therapy by Virginia Axline, 1964
We cannot fully know another’s motives, but we must respect each person’s inner world shaped by dignity and integrity.
In simple terms: Respect others’ private meanings.
